Calculating BMI involves a straightforward formula: Weight (in kilograms) divided by the square of Height (in meters). This seemingly simple equation encapsulates a wealth of information, offering a quantifiable metric for assessing body composition. The BMI formula facilitates the rapid determination of a crucial health indicator, making it a useful tool for self-assessment and medical consultations.

However, it's essential to approach BMI with a degree of nuance. The BMI formula has limitations. It doesn't differentiate between muscle mass and fat mass. An athlete, for example, might have a higher BMI due to increased muscle mass, yet still maintain excellent health. Conversely, someone with a lower BMI could carry excess fat, potentially obscuring underlying health risks. Thus, the BMI should not stand alone, but rather serve as a component of a broader health evaluation.

Overweight, in the context of BMI, often correlates with an increased risk for chronic diseases, including cardiovascular diseases, type 2 diabetes, and certain cancers. This isn't a universally applicable rule. As stated, factors like muscle mass play a significant role. Someone who is overweight but has a high proportion of muscle mass likely faces different health risks than someone with a high proportion of fat mass. This further emphasizes the need to go beyond a simple number and adopt a holistic perspective.

Conversely, being underweight also presents potential health challenges. Malnutrition, weakness, and an increased susceptibility to infections could arise. Similar to overweight, it is important to understand that underweight is not always a symptom of poor health, but can be due to other factors, such as certain medical conditions or eating disorders. Again, context is paramount.
